public static class LiveVideo.APIRequestGetPolls extends APIRequest<VideoPoll>
APIRequest.DefaultAsyncRequestExecutor, APIRequest.DefaultRequestExecutor, APIRequest.IAsyncRequestExecutor, APIRequest.IRequestExecutor, APIRequest.RequestHelper, APIRequest.ResponseParser<T extends APINode>, APIRequest.ResponseWrapper| Modifier and Type | Field and Description |
|---|---|
static String[] |
FIELDS |
static String[] |
PARAMS |
context, endpoint, method, nodeId, paramNames, params, parser, returnFields, USER_AGENT, useVideoEndpoint| Constructor and Description |
|---|
APIRequestGetPolls(String nodeId,
APIContext context) |
addToBatch, addToBatch, addToBatch, changeAsyncRequestExecutor, changeRequestExecutor, executeAsyncBase, executeAsyncBase, executeAsyncInternal, executeAsyncInternal, executeInternal, executeInternal, getAsyncExecutor, getContext, getExecutor, joinStringList, requestFieldInternal, setContext, setOverrideUrl, setParamInternal, setParamsInternal, setUseVideoEndpointpublic APIRequestGetPolls(String nodeId, APIContext context)
public APINodeList<VideoPoll> getLastResponse()
getLastResponse in class APIRequest<VideoPoll>public APINodeList<VideoPoll> parseResponse(String response, String header) throws APIException
parseResponse in class APIRequest<VideoPoll>APIExceptionpublic APINodeList<VideoPoll> execute() throws APIException
execute in class APIRequest<VideoPoll>APIExceptionpublic APINodeList<VideoPoll> execute(Map<String,Object> extraParams) throws APIException
execute in class APIRequest<VideoPoll>APIExceptionpublic com.google.common.util.concurrent.ListenableFuture<APINodeList<VideoPoll>> executeAsync() throws APIException
APIExceptionpublic com.google.common.util.concurrent.ListenableFuture<APINodeList<VideoPoll>> executeAsync(Map<String,Object> extraParams) throws APIException
APIExceptionpublic LiveVideo.APIRequestGetPolls setParam(String param, Object value)
setParam in class APIRequest<VideoPoll>public LiveVideo.APIRequestGetPolls setParams(Map<String,Object> params)
setParams in class APIRequest<VideoPoll>public LiveVideo.APIRequestGetPolls requestAllFields()
public LiveVideo.APIRequestGetPolls requestAllFields(boolean value)
public LiveVideo.APIRequestGetPolls requestFields(List<String> fields)
requestFields in class APIRequest<VideoPoll>public LiveVideo.APIRequestGetPolls requestFields(List<String> fields, boolean value)
requestFields in class APIRequest<VideoPoll>public LiveVideo.APIRequestGetPolls requestField(String field)
requestField in class APIRequest<VideoPoll>public LiveVideo.APIRequestGetPolls requestField(String field, boolean value)
requestField in class APIRequest<VideoPoll>public LiveVideo.APIRequestGetPolls requestCloseAfterVotingField()
public LiveVideo.APIRequestGetPolls requestCloseAfterVotingField(boolean value)
public LiveVideo.APIRequestGetPolls requestDefaultOpenField()
public LiveVideo.APIRequestGetPolls requestDefaultOpenField(boolean value)
public LiveVideo.APIRequestGetPolls requestIdField()
public LiveVideo.APIRequestGetPolls requestIdField(boolean value)
public LiveVideo.APIRequestGetPolls requestQuestionField()
public LiveVideo.APIRequestGetPolls requestQuestionField(boolean value)
public LiveVideo.APIRequestGetPolls requestShowGradientField()
public LiveVideo.APIRequestGetPolls requestShowGradientField(boolean value)
public LiveVideo.APIRequestGetPolls requestShowResultsField()
public LiveVideo.APIRequestGetPolls requestShowResultsField(boolean value)
public LiveVideo.APIRequestGetPolls requestStatusField()
public LiveVideo.APIRequestGetPolls requestStatusField(boolean value)
Copyright © 2020. All rights reserved.